ORDER

(Order of the Court was made by S.M.Subramaniam J.) The writ of Mandamus has been filed to direct the respondents 1 to 5 to restrain the 6 th respondent from using the newly constructed building, which was built without obtaining prior permission in S.F.No.829/5, lying within the prohibited distance of 300 meters from the existing leasehold quarry area in S.F.Nos.501/8, 501/9, 501/10, 502/7 and 502/8 of Nathatha Halli Village, Nallampalli Taluk, Dharmapuri District for violation of Rule 36 (A1) (a) and (c) of the Tamil Nadu Minor Mineral Concessions Rules, 1959 and to consider the petitioner's representation dated 21.06.2024.

2. With reference to the allegation that the 6 th respondent constructed a building within the prohibited area of quarry operations without obtaining building plan permission, this court directed the authorities to conduct an inspection and submit a report.

3. The Assistant Director, Geology and Mining, Dharmapuri, conducted

the inspection and filed counter affidavit. Paragraph 5 and 6 of the counter affidavit reads as follows:

"5. With regard to Para 6 of the affidavit, it is submitted that after ascertaining there was no approved habitations or village sites within the radius 300 mts from the quarry site only the quarry lease have been granted under Rule 19 of the Tamil Nadu Minor Mineral Concession Rules, 1959. The Tamil Nadu Minor Mineral Concession Rules, 1959 Rule 36 [1(A)(c)] states that ".... No new layout, building plans falling within 300 meters from any quarry should be given approval by any agency unless prior clearance of the Director of Geology and Mining is obtained. On receipt of proposals for according clearance, the Director of Geology and Mining shall decide upon the continuance or closure, as the case may be, of any quarry which is situated with 300 meters from the new layout, buildings sought for such clearance......"

6. With regard to Para 7, 8, 9 & 10 of the affidavit, it is submitted that the respondent No.6 Thiru.M.Velu S/o Madhaiyan had constructed a house within 120 mts South East direction from the quarry site by violating without getting prior approval from

the Commissionerate of Geology and Mining, Chennai as per Rule 36[1(A)(c)] of Tamil Nadu Minor Mineral Concession Rules, 1959. For constructing house, no approval / permission obtained from Block Development Officer, Nallampalli and/or Panchayat Secretary, Naththathahalli. The representation of the petitioner Thiru.R.Perumal dated 03.06.2024 the same was also given on 21.06.2024 and it was forwarded vide the Assistant Director of Geology and Mining, Dharmapuri letter Roc.No.349/2024 (Mines) dated 25.06.2024 to the Block Development Officer, Nallampalli and Panchayat Secretary, Naththathahalli for taking necessary action against the unauthorised construction by Thiru. Velu in S.F.No.829/5 of Naththathahalli Village, Nallampalli Taluk,Dharmapuri District."

4. In view of the above counter-statement, the respondents are directed to initiate all appropriate actions to remove the unauthorized constructions, if any, by following the procedure.

5. The 6 th respondent is at liberty to submit any building plan approval in their possession. The said exercise is directed to be completed within a period of twelve (12) we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

6. With these liberty, the Writ Petition stands allowed. Consequently, the connected Miscellaneous Petition is closed. No costs. (S.M.SUBRAMANIAM J.)(K.RAJASEKAR J.) 22-04-2025 Index:Yes/No Speaking/Non-speaking order Internet:Yes Jeni
